Former NBA player calls OKC Thunder his favorite team he played for

Despite being a small market, you always hear nothing but positive reviews from NBA players who played for the Oklahoma City Thunder. The city’s nightlife may not be as colorful as other larger markets, but it’s the perfect place to go to if you’re all about basketball.

Add Anthony Morrow to the list of former Thunder players who can attest to that. He recently went on the “Stories Untold” podcast. The career journeyman spent almost three seasons in OKC from 2014-17. When asked his favorite NBA city to play for, he went with the Thunder.

“Oklahoma City, man. Oklahoma City Thunder. I was so happy because at that time, I had settled down. Had kids, family, all of that,” Morrow said. “Oklahoma City was the perfect place for me at the time.”

The Thunder signed Morrow as a bench outside shooter. He played alongside Kevin Durant and Russell Westbrook as they were a title contender. He averaged 7.7 points and shot 39.4% from 3 on 3.6 attempts in his time in OKC. He complimented the high-end talent and fans for why he loved his time there.

“To be able to play for the best-run organization in the NBA and maybe in sports. Great staff, great teammates, two Hall-of-Fame guys, great team camaraderie,” Morrow said. “It’s Oklahoma City. We are the only pro team there. They treat everybody like Michael Jackson in the community. Eat for free, family eat for free, show love. It’s right what I needed to stay focused on the court and off the court.”

The Thunder seldom pick up outside free agents. But when they do, they usually nail the additions. Morrow was a solid outside shooter in his time in OKC. Considering he played for seven NBA franchises, it’s notable to see him pick the Thunder for the best franchise he’s played for.
